Solution à l'erreur UniApp : le fichier de configuration 'xxx' est introuvable
Contexte :
UniApp est un framework de développement multiplateforme basé sur Vue, qui peut être compilé en applications pour plusieurs plates-formes en même temps à l'aide d'un ensemble de codes. Au cours du processus de développement, vous rencontrerez parfois des problèmes de rapport d'erreurs, dont l'un est l'impossibilité de trouver le fichier de configuration. Cet article explique comment résoudre le problème selon lequel le fichier de configuration est introuvable dans l'erreur UniApp.
Description du problème :
Pendant le processus de développement d'UniApp, vous rencontrez parfois le message d'erreur suivant :
Error: Cannot find module 'xxx'...
Copier après la connexion
Ce message d'erreur signifie qu'UniApp ne peut pas trouver le fichier de configuration spécifié « xxx » lors de la compilation, ce qui entraîne l'échec du fonctionnement normal de l'application.
Solution :
Voici quelques solutions courantes pour votre référence :
- Vérifiez le chemin du fichier :
Tout d'abord, confirmez si le chemin du fichier de configuration 'xxx' est correct. Au cours du processus de développement, les fichiers peuvent être déplacés ou renommés, ce qui entraîne une modification du chemin d'accès et l'impossibilité de trouver le fichier. Le problème peut être résolu en vérifiant que le chemin du fichier est correct.
- Vérifiez si le fichier existe :
Confirmez si le fichier de configuration 'xxx' existe. Si un fichier est accidentellement supprimé ou déplacé, UniApp ne pourra naturellement pas le trouver. Les fichiers doivent être restaurés à l'emplacement correct ou le fichier de configuration doit être régénéré.
- Vérifiez le nom du fichier :
Assurez-vous que le nom du fichier de configuration « xxx » est correct, y compris la casse et l'extension du fichier. Parfois, il s'agit simplement d'une simple faute d'orthographe ou d'un problème de majuscules qui provoque une erreur de fichier introuvable.
- Vérifiez le format du fichier de configuration :
UniApp prend en charge plusieurs formats de fichiers de configuration, tels que json, js, etc. Assurez-vous que le fichier de configuration 'xxx' est au format correct, sinon UniApp ne trouvera pas le fichier lors de la compilation.
- Vérifiez les autorisations des fichiers :
Parfois, les autorisations des fichiers sont mal définies, ce qui empêche UniApp d'accéder aux fichiers de configuration. Vous pouvez essayer de définir les autorisations de fichier sur lecture, écriture et exécutable pour vous assurer qu'UniApp peut lire correctement le fichier de configuration.
- Vérifiez les dépendances :
Si le fichier de configuration 'xxx' dépend d'autres fichiers ou bibliothèques, assurez-vous que ces dépendances existent et se trouvent au bon emplacement. Parfois, il y a des erreurs dans les dépendances des fichiers, ce qui peut également entraîner des erreurs telles que l'impossibilité de trouver le fichier de configuration.
- Vider le cache :
Parfois, UniApp met en cache les chemins de fichiers ou les informations de configuration, ce qui empêche le fichier de configuration d'être trouvé. Vous pouvez essayer de vider le cache d'UniApp et de recompiler l'application.
- Réinstallez UniApp :
Si aucune des méthodes ci-dessus ne résout le problème, vous pouvez essayer de réinstaller UniApp. Parfois, il y a une erreur dans le fichier d'installation ou le fichier de configuration d'UniApp, ce qui peut empêcher la recherche du fichier de configuration.
Résumé :
Voici quelques méthodes courantes pour résoudre le problème selon lequel le fichier de configuration est introuvable dans l'erreur UniApp. Pendant le processus de développement, si vous rencontrez ce problème, vous pouvez suivre les étapes ci-dessus pour vérifier une par une afin de savoir où se situe le problème et effectuer les réparations correspondantes. J'espère que cet article vous aidera à résoudre le problème de l'erreur du fichier de configuration UniApp.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!